FFmpeg集成安装

一、Mac配置FFmpeg环境

1、安装Homebrew

为了方便安装FFmpeg,我们使用Homebrew(brew)进行安装。

Homebrew是Mac OSX上的软件包管理工具,能在Mac中方便的安装软件或者卸载软件。

官网链接:https://brew.sh/index_zh-cn.html

终端里输入

/usr/bin/ruby -e "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/master/install)"
2、安装FFmpeg

在终端输入

brew install ffmpeg

二、iOS集成FFmpeg

1、安装Yasm
Yasm是一个完全重写的 NASM 汇编。目前,它支持x86和AMD64指令集,接受NASM和气体汇编语法,
产出二进制,ELF32 , ELF64 , COFF , Mach - O的( 32和64 ),RDOFF2 ,的Win32和Win64对象的格式,
并生成STABS 调试信息的来源,DWARF 2 ,CodeView 8格式。

brew install yasm

2、下载FFmpeg脚本

3、终端进入脚本所在的目录,输入

./build-ffmpeg.sh

4、完成后,目录中会多出几个文件

747D2A94-3BF1-4808-852E-ADBBA9060589.png

5、将FFmpeg-iOS文件夹拉入Xcode。设置头文件路径:Build Settings → Search Paths,设置如下:

屏幕快照 2018-07-23 下午4.07.41.png

6、编译成功。

参考:https://www.cnblogs.com/XYQ-208910/p/5651166.html

©著作权归作者所有,转载或内容合作请联系作者
平台声明:文章内容(如有图片或视频亦包括在内)由作者上传并发布,文章内容仅代表作者本人观点,简书系信息发布平台,仅提供信息存储服务。

推荐阅读更多精彩内容